318fn format_value(value: &Value) -> String {
319 match value {
320 Value::Null => "_".to_string(),
321 Value::Bool(b) => if *b { "T" } else { "F" }.to_string(),
322 Value::Int(n) => n.to_string(),
323 Value::Uint(n) => n.to_string(),
324 Value::Float(n) => {
325 let s = n.to_string();
326 if s.contains('.') { s } else { format!("{}.0", s) }
327 }
328 Value::Str(s) => s.clone(),
329 Value::Date(s) | Value::DateTime(s) | Value::Duration(s) => s.clone(),
330 Value::Bytes(b) => base64_encode(b),
331 Value::Enum(s) => s.clone(),
332 Value::Array(arr) => {
333 let elems: Vec<String> = arr.iter().map(format_value).collect();
334 format!("[{}]", elems.join(","))
335 }
336 Value::Map(entries) => {
337 let pairs: Vec<String> = entries
338 .iter()
339 .map(|(k, v)| format!("{}:{}", k, format_value(v)))
340 .collect();
341 format!("{{{}}}", pairs.join(","))
342 }
343 }
344}
345
346pub(crate) fn base64_encode(data: &[u8]) -> String {
347 const CHARS: &[u8] = b"AB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yz0123456789+/";
348 let mut result = String::with_capacity((data.len() + 2) / 3 * 4);
349 for chunk in data.chunks(3) {
350 let b0 = chunk[0] as u32;
351 let b1 = chunk.get(1).copied().unwrap_or(0) as u32;
352 let b2 = chunk.get(2).copied().unwrap_or(0) as u32;
353 let n = (b0 << 16) | (b1 << 8) | b2;
354 result.push(CHARS[((n >> 18) & 63) as usize] as char);
355 result.push(CHARS[((n >> 12) & 63) as usize] as char);
356 if chunk.len() > 1 {
357 result.push(CHARS[((n >> 6) & 63) as usize] as char);
358 } else {
359 result.push('=');
360 }
361 if chunk.len() > 2 {
362 result.push(CHARS[(n & 63) as usize] as char);
363 } else {
364 result.push('=');
365 }
366 }
367 result
368}
